Robert Longo, Leo Castelli Gallery & Metro Pictures, Poster, 1983

$350

Poster for Robert Longo’s joint exhibition at Leo Castelli Gallery and Metro Pictures, 1983.

33″ x 35″

Robert Longo poster for Leo Castelli and Metro Pictures

Gallery Exhibition Cards Leo Castelli Gallery Metro Pictures Pictures Generation Posters Robert Longo